Data Source
AI summary
A system, method, and computer-readable media for registration and preference configuration. One system includes a non-transitory memory storing instructions that, when executed by one or more processors, cause the one or more processors to receive, via a graphical user interface (GUI) from a user device, a user profile configuration setting and a designation of at least one experience provider with which to share user data. The one or more processors further to store, via associate linking, the user profile configuration setting and the designation of the at least one experience provider with which to share the user data. The one or more processors further to generate an access token including a configuration enabling access to the data protection system and a mapping to configuration settings for the at least one experience provider. The one or more processors further to provide the access token to the at least one experience provider.
